Mehemet Ali (c1769-1849), mid-19th century. Mehemet Ali (Mohammed Ali), an Albanian officer, was sent to Egypt with a Turkish/Albanian force when the French invaded in 1798. He led his Albanians in support of the Egyptians against the Mamelukes. Proclaimed viceroy of Egypt, 1805. Instigated the massacre of the Mamelukes in Cairo, 1811. In 1848 he became insane and was succeeded by his adopted son, Ibrahim Pasha
